Transaction 66e32c7adc283fcb4f9975de922a78fdc2b21adab2051b32d185cabc4132d965
1 Input
1 Output
-
66e32c7adc283fcb4f9975de922a78fdc2b21adab2051b32d185cabc4132d965:0
- value
- 595749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8bc7a68e7696030486ed9f011f5df3c6d59fbef OP_EQUAL
- address
- 3MT1ffu8q45JpYx18M4e5qhkU5tYhiTpnY